How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Warsaw?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Warsaw Studio Apartments | $1,231 | $1,000 | $1,450 |
Warsaw 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,329 | $631 | $1,650 |
Warsaw 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,614 | $935 | $2,650 |
Warsaw 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,683 | $1,250 | $2,300 |
Warsaw 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,600 | $2,600 | $2,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Warsaw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Warsaw?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Warsaw with Washer/Dryer is at Market Village Senior Residence 55+ listed at $631.
How much is the average rent for Warsaw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Warsaw with Washer/Dryer is $1,048.
What is the largest Warsaw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Warsaw is a 1,374 square feet unit starting from $631 at Market Village Senior Residence 55+.
What is the average size for Warsaw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Warsaw is currently at 533 sq ft.
